Transaction 99ebb662894377e6f72daf5abf708d7b716271a04b28790e963081dc605785f2
2 Input
2 Outputs
- 99ebb662894377e6f72daf5abf708d7b716271a04b28790e963081dc605785f2:0
- 99ebb662894377e6f72daf5abf708d7b716271a04b28790e963081dc605785f2:1
value 20301168
address 1Jf7gY1EppCvHSh8Fk5idBFVWsR1wGo1kB
value 217438
address 16HrnXE1XUhe27ZcZ4QojGWSABCQFawb5Y